Kirton, Lincolnshire, United Kingdom

Overview

Kirton is a small, peaceful village in Lincolnshire, England, characterized by its Georgian architecture, friendly community, and rural surroundings. Its quiet streets, local pubs, and proximity to nature offer a relaxed pace ideal for a countryside getaway.

Best Time to Visit

April-June for mild spring weather and blooming countryside

Local Tips

Public transport is limited, consider renting a car for convenience. Visit the local market early for the freshest produce.

Cultural Etiquette

Tipping in restaurants is appreciated (about 10%), casual but tidy dress is recommended for pubs and local events, and greeting locals with a 'hello' is customary.

Safety Warnings

Kirton is very safe; take usual precautions with valuables and be aware that rural roads can be narrow and poorly lit at night.

Hidden Gems

Explore Maud Support Drain towpath for scenic walks, visit the historic St Peter & St Paul's Church, and sample homemade cakes at the village bakery.
